121334 CAR MAINTENANCE AND REPAIR: THE REMOVAL AND REFITTING OF A CAR DOOR

In successfully completing this unit, the Learner will have

Evidence needed

demonstrated the ability to

1disconnect the car batterySummary sheet
2disconnect the door electricsSummary sheet
3select the correct tools needed for the task Summary sheet
4mark the position of the door hingesSummary sheet
5support the weight of the car doorSummary sheet
6remove the restraint strap bolts and the hinge fixing boltsSummary sheet
7carefully lift the door awaySummary sheet
8place the door on supports and pack to correct height in order to refitSummary sheet
9position the hinges where marked and replace the boltsSummary sheet
10reattach the door restraint strapSummary sheet
11reconnect the door electricsSummary sheet
12carefully test close the door, checking the panel gaps and locking mechanism, making adjustments if necessarySummary sheet

shown knowledge of

13the main health and safety implications with regards to manual handling.Summary sheet
